Ingredients

Ingredients:
– 3 overripe mashed bananas
– 4 tbsp melted vegan butter
– 3/4 cup maple syrup
– 1 cup unsweetened almond or oat milk
– 1 tsp vanilla extract
– 1 1/2 tsp baking powder
– 1 tsp baking soda
– 1 tsp cinnamon
– 1/4 tsp salt
– 1 1/2 cup regular or gluten free all purpose flour
– 1 cup old fashioned rolled oats
– 4 tbsp melted vegan butter
– 1/3 cup light brown sugar
– 2 tbsp cinnamon
– 3/4 cup powdered sugar
– 2 tbsp melted vegan butter
– 2 oz softened vegan cream cheese

How to Make Cinnamon Roll Banana Bread

Step 1: Preheat the Oven

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). This ensures that your Cinnamon Roll Banana Bread bakes evenly.

Step 2: Mix Wet Ingredients

  1. In a large mixing bowl:
    1. Combine the mashed bananas, melted vegan butter, maple syrup, almond or oat milk, and vanilla extract.
    2. Whisk these ingredients together until smooth.

Step 3: Add Dry Ingredients

  1. In another bowl:
    1. Mix the baking powder, baking soda, cinnamon, salt, flour, and rolled oats.
    2. Gradually add this dry mixture to the wet ingredients while stirring gently until just combined.

Step 4: Prepare Cinnamon Swirl Mixture

  1. In a small bowl:
    1. Combine melted vegan butter, light brown sugar, and cinnamon.
    2. Stir until well mixed; set aside.

Step 5: Assemble the Bread

  1. Pour half of the batter into the prepared loaf pan.
  2. Drizzle half of the cinnamon swirl mixture on top.
  3. Repeat with remaining batter and swirl mixture.

Step 6: Bake

  1. Place in preheated oven and bake for about 45 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.

Step 7: Cool and Serve

  1. Allow the bread to cool in the pan for about 10 minutes, then transfer it to a wire rack. Once cool, mix powdered sugar with melted vegan butter and cream cheese for drizzling if desired.

How to Perfect Cinnamon Roll Banana Bread

To make your cinnamon roll banana bread the best it can be, consider these helpful tips.

  • Use Overripe Bananas: The riper the bananas, the sweeter and moister your bread will be.
  • Measure Ingredients Accurately: For consistent results, measure your flour and other ingredients precisely.
  • Don’t Overmix the Batter: Mix just until combined to keep the texture light and fluffy.
  • Add More Cinnamon Swirl: For extra flavor, increase the amount of cinnamon in the swirl mixture.
  • Let Cool Before Slicing: Allowing the bread to cool helps it set properly, making slicing easier without crumbling.
  • Store Properly: Keep leftovers in an airtight container at room temperature or refrigerate for longer freshness.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Baking can be tricky, and avoiding common mistakes ensures your Cinnamon Roll Banana Bread turns out perfectly.

  • Ignoring banana ripeness: Using under-ripe bananas can lead to a less sweet bread. Always use overripe bananas for the best flavor.
  • Not measuring ingredients accurately: Baking is a science. Use kitchen scales or measuring cups to ensure precise measurements.
  • Skipping the resting period: Allowing the batter to rest helps flavors meld together. Don’t rush this step!
  • Overmixing the batter: Overmixing can create dense bread. Mix until just combined for a light texture.
  • Not checking doneness: Each oven is different. Use a toothpick to test for doneness before the suggested cooking time.

Storage & Reheating Instructions

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store in an airtight container for up to 5 days.
  • Keep it in the fridge if you want it to last longer without spoiling.

Freezing Cinnamon Roll Banana Bread

  • Wrap slices tightly in plastic wrap and then foil for up to 2 months.
  • Label with the date so you know when you froze it!

Reheating Cinnamon Roll Banana Bread

  • Oven: Preheat to 350°F (175°C) and heat for about 10-15 minutes until warmed through.
  • Microwave: Heat individual slices on medium power for about 20-30 seconds.
  • Stovetop: Lightly toast in a skillet on low heat for a few minutes, flipping once.

Frequently Asked Questions

Here are some common questions about making Cinnamon Roll Banana Bread.

Can I use regular flour instead of gluten-free?

Yes, you can use regular all-purpose flour if gluten is not a concern.

How do I make Cinnamon Roll Banana Bread sweeter?

You can increase the maple syrup or add extra brown sugar if desired.

Can I add nuts or chocolate chips?

Absolutely! Feel free to mix in walnuts, pecans, or chocolate chips for added texture and flavor.

What’s the best way to store leftover Cinnamon Roll Banana Bread?

Store it in an airtight container in the refrigerator, or freeze it for later enjoyment.
